With that being said DuckDuckGo is a serious contender for many users default search engine, but for me I found it to lack the laser like accuracy in some of innovative features which detracted from the total search experience. It is extremely customizable and I am sure they have found their niche to keep them going until they can deliver this accuracy in all features.

Tried it, didn’t like it. What scares me the most is the feeling that I (as most of people) have come to associate search with Google to the point where I cannot differentiate between them. How can I switch to a different search engine when all I do is “google”, not search, on the Internet? This sucks.